Get Your Head in the Game This August
Don’t forget to book your place for this year’s Bridge Theatre Summer School, taking place at Grand Hospice in central Brussels on Monday 21 – Friday 25 August. Our Summer School is design for all aged 10-18.
Over the course of five days, participants will put together a show based on the modern Disney classic, High School Musical. For most of the week, we work in three different groups, divided by age, with tuition in acting, singing and dance. Then everyone comes together at the end of the week to perform a showcase for parents and friends.

Partnering for Culture
We are excited to announce a new partnership with the British Chamber of Commerce.
By forging a partnership with the Chamber, The Bridge Theatre aims to create meaningful connections not only with individual audience members but also within the private sector. This collaboration highlights both organisations’ shared commitment to fostering strong links and building bridges at the community level.
"We are thrilled to announce our partnership with The Bridge Theatre. Their commitment to producing socially-relevant theatrical productions and their dedication to connecting people through culture resonates strongly with the Chamber’s core values. We are excited to explore how we can work together in alignment with our members' ESG and employee engagement objectives."
– Peter Bell, BritCham’s Executive Committee Chair.
